Afin de se conformer aux limites de radiation imposées par la FCC et Industry Canada, l’antenne (ou
les antennes) utilisée pour ce transmetteur doit être installée de telle sorte à maintenir une distance
minimum de 20cm à tout instant entre la source de radiation (l’antenne) et les personnes physiques.
En outre, cette antenne ne devra en aucun cas être installée ou utilisée en concomitance avec une
autre antenne ou un autre transmetteur.
12.3 CE
WT11i meets the requirements of the standards below and hence fulfills the requirements of EMC Directive
89/336/EEC as amended by Directives 92/31/EEC and 93/68/EEC within CE marking requirement.
EMC (immunity only) EN 301 489-17 V.1.3.3 in accordance with EN 301 489-1 V1.8.1
Radiated emissions EN 300 328 V1.7.1
Safety EN60950-1:2006+A11:2009+A1:2010+A12:2011
12.4 Qualified Antenna Types for WT11i-E
This device has been designed to operate with a standard 2.14 dBi dipole antenna. Any antenna of a different
type or with a gain higher than 2.14 dBi is strictly prohibited for use with this device. Using an antenna of a
different type or gain more than 2.14 dBi will require additional certifications. Please, contact
support@bluegiga.com
for more information. The required antenna impedance is 50 ohms.

To reduce potential radio interference to other users, the antenna type and its gain should be so chosen that
the equivalent isotropically radiated power (e.i.r.p.) is not more than that permitted for successful
communication.
Any standard 2.14 dBi dipole antenna can be used without an additional application to FCC. Table 16 lists
approved antennas for WT11i-E. Any approved antenna listed in table 16 can be used directly with WT11i-E
without any additional approval. Any antenna not listed in table 16 can be used with WT11i-E as long as
detailed information from that particular antenna is provided to Bluegiga for approval. Specification of each
antenna used with WT11i-E will be filed by Bluegiga as a Class 1 Permissive Change. Please, contact
support@bluegiga.com
for more information.
